Configs updated

You might already have noticed one change. Some people found it hard to find the configs on our beautiful site. This is why we renamed the “Rules” tab to “Rules & Configs“. All config-related information can be found on that page. Furthermore, the 6v6 config is from now on named etf2l_6v6.cfg and the Highlander config file is named etf2l_9v9.cfg to avoid confusion. Please note that the etf2_9v9.cfg is still an addon for the etf2l_6v6.cfg so your server will need both files to be set up for league matches. The same applies to the whitelist files which are now named etf2l_whitelist_6v6.txt and etf2l_whitelist_9v9.txt. You can always find the latest whitelist version on this page, provided by Germany Dave.

Submitting results for Payload maps

This season we have changed the way the map rotation works for Highlander in order to experiment with a system that has some weeks with only 1 map and other weeks with 2 maps, ensuring you are able to get a satisfying game on all gamemodes without the match ending too quickly. However, there has been some confusion over how to submit scores correctly for Payload maps as well as explaining how we will allocate points for Payload maps. Remember that Payload maps like Badwater, Upward and Barnblitz are played best of 3 attack/defence rounds. If one team wins 2 rounds, you will win the map without needing a third round – this means you will gain 6 points and your opponents will gain 0. If both team win 1 round each, you have to play a third round to decide who wins the match overall. The winner of this third, deciding round will gain 4 points whilst the loser will gain 2 points. Therefore the only possible scores for Payload maps this season will be 6-0, 0-6,  4-2 and 2-4. If you have a different scoreline, please contact an admin. Highlander Map Config pack & Whitelist updates

Better late than never, here is a link to the Highlander Season 2 whitelist file. Place it in the config folder of your server. Please note that the whitelist will have to be executed separately from the match config by using mp_tournament_whitelist “cfg/etf2l_whitelist_9v9” and mp_tournament_restart.

With many thanks to Selek, you can also download a map config pack here which will be automatically executed and set up the correct settings for the map or gamemode you are playing or use the one maintained by Chris.

UPDATE: The config- and whitelist names have been updated. The 6v6 config is now named “etf2l_6v6.cfg” and the Highlander addon (6v6 config needed) is named “etf2l_9v9.cfg”. The whitelists have been renamed to “etf2l_whitelist_6v6.txt” and “etf2l_whitelist_9v9.txt”. Please make sure to update the config files on your servers. Thanks!

VAC Bans

March 15th has been and gone, so our new policy on VAC bans is now in effect. If you receive a VAC ban that stops you from playing TF2, you will be banned from the league for 1 year. If you attempt to avoid this ban, you will be banned from the league for 2 years, with the length doubled further for each attempt made.

VAC bans that do not stop your account joining a VAC-enabled TF2 server are fine.
